Comparing Types of Machinery and Their Applications

Type of Machinery Applications Key Features
CNC Machining Centers Precision machining of metal and composites High accuracy, automated processes
Lathes Turning operations for cylindrical parts Versatile, suitable for various materials
Press Brakes Bending and forming sheet metal High tonnage options available
Milling Machines Cutting and shaping of solid materials Various configurations for different tasks
Plasma Cutters Cutting through metal sheets with high precision Fast cutting speeds, minimal waste
Waterjet Cutters Intricate cutting of various materials No heat-affected zones, versatile
Fabrication Machinery Assembly and joining of metal components Customizable for specific needs

History of Action Machinery Co Inc

Founded by Jim Coyle in 1982, Action Machinery began as a small venture fueled by passion and determination. Jim’s journey from a sales role in the oil industry to establishing a reputable machinery company showcases the resilience and entrepreneurial spirit that define Action Machinery. Over the years, the company has evolved, now serving manufacturers across six western states and representing leading machine tool builders globally.
